- Certifications & Training – Depending on the role, you may need a CNA (Certified Nursing Assistant), HHA (Home Health Aide), or RN (Registered Nurse) certification. Some states have specific licensing requirements.
- Experience – Prior experience in home care, elder care, or working with individuals with disabilities is a plus. Even personal caregiving experience can be valuable.
- Compassion & Patience – Home health care requires a caring attitude, good communication skills, and the ability to support clients with dignity.
- Reliability & Trustworthiness – Since you’re working in a client’s home, employers need to trust you to be punctual, responsible, and honest. Background checks are common.
- Physical Stamina – The job may require lifting, helping clients move, or standing for long periods.
- Flexibility & Adaptability – Clients have different needs, and schedules can change. Being able to adjust and problem-solve is important.
- Transportation & Availability – Many roles require you to have a valid driver’s license and reliable transportation, especially if working in multiple homes
Duties
- Provide direct support to clients by assisting with daily activities such as bathing, dressing, and meal preparation.
- Monitor patient health by observing vital signs and reporting any changes in condition to healthcare professionals.
- Assist clients with mobility, including lifting and transferring them safely when necessary.
- Maintain a clean and safe environment for clients, ensuring that their living space is hygienic and organized.
- Engage clients in social activities to promote mental well-being and emotional support.
- Document care provided and maintain accurate records of client progress and any incidents that may occur.
- Collaborate with family members and healthcare providers to develop personalized care plans that meet the unique needs of each client.
